Commissioned by Network Rail to coincide with the railway’s 200th anniversary in 2025, the project aimed to create a standardised clock that could unify the passenger experience across the country while celebrating the rich heritage of British rail design. The result is a 1.8-metre physical and digital timepiece that fuses timeless symbolism with modern functionality, and reimagines one of the nation’s most recognisable icons in the process.

Prompt treadmill is a situation that happens when you get stuck endlessly rewriting prompts to “make AI understand” your design intention, instead of actually moving forward. It’s one of the most annoying things that can happen when you work with AI, as you feel like you’re not moving forward, but instead burn rubber while remaining stuck in a rut.
